BPO industry of Asia Pacific slated for growth up to $9.5 billion by 2016 |
Gartner, the authoritative IT Research and Advisory Company, released a report projecting optimistic growth for BPO industry in the Asia-Pacific (APAC) region. Countries like India, Philippines, China together touched the $5.9 billion mark in 2011.
This year too they are inching towards the $6.45 billion mark in 2012. At this pace, Gartner predicts, the BPO industry will be worth $9.5 billion by 2016. Japan was excluded from this list of APAC countries. Australia was ranked as the top market for BPO services worth $4.63 and value of the region, followed by India at $1.26 billion. The director of this research, TJ Singh asserted that there was ample scope for expansion and said “The Asia-Pacific BPO market is still relatively under-developed and under- exploited (with the exception of Australia and New Zealand) when compared with other markets or regions.”

Gartner states that India and China are indeed the fastest growing markets and they receive The fastest-growing BPO markets within the region will continue to be led by China and India. Banking and financial services, communications, government (both local and federal), technology, retail, and travel and transportation continue to be the largest consumers of BPO services in the region, said Gartner. The BPO industry has also progressed into a new paradigm of Business Process Management (BPM). This leap has brought in more high-end clients for India.
